排序
如何在Linux系统中设置SSH密钥身份验证
SSH(Secure Shell)是一种加密的网络协议,广泛的应用在不安全的网络上安全地运行网络服务。 SSH提供了加密的通信和身份验证的方法,这会让数据传输变得更加安全可靠。 其中,SSH密钥身份验证...
加密标准中DES与AES分别是什么?两者的区别有哪些?
我们生活在一个信息爆炸的时代,各类隐私数据的保护成了现代信息技术中最为重要的技术之一。加密就是保护数据最直接也是应用最为广泛的方法。 加密是将一种形式的信息(通常是人类可读的)转换...
API密钥与令牌有什么区别?
概述:身份验证已经够难了。请务必了解两种主要身份验证模式之间的区别:API密钥和令牌。 他们说,计算机科学中最困难的两个问题是缓存失效和命名。老实说,这并没有错。这些都非常困难。 让命...
SSH密钥认证工作流程详解
远程登录Linux除了可以使用用户名密码认证外,我们还可以通过密钥对认证。也许你对如何配置密钥认证非常熟悉,但你是否了解这个密钥对如何工作呢? 先来看一幅图 对于准备阶段,大家并不陌生,...
HTTPS的TSL握手流程是什么
传统的 TLS 握手基本都是使用 RSA 算法来实现密钥交换的,在将 TLS 证书部署服务端时,证书文件其实就是服务端的公钥,会在 TLS 握手阶段传递给客户端,而服务端的私钥则一直留在服务端,一定要...
Linux ssh-keygen命令详解:轻松生成与管理SSH密钥对
在Linux环境中,SSH是一种广泛使用的远程登录和文件传输协议。 为了确保SSH连接的安全性,我们需要生成密钥对进行身份验证。 本文将详细介绍Linux系统下SSH-keygen命令的基本概念、使用方法和常...
Linux SSH免密登录配置指南:实现便捷高效的远程操作
SSH是Linux系统中常用的远程登录和文件传输工具,为了简化登录过程并提高工作效率,我们可以配置SSH免密登录。 本文将详细介绍如何在Linux系统中实现SSH免密登录。 1. 生成SSH密钥对 要实现SSH...
密码学精讲:对比对称加密与非对称加密算法的区别
在密码学中,加密算法是数据安全的重要保障,根据使用的密钥是否相同,加密算法分为对称加密和非对称加密。 本文将详细解析这两种加密算法的区别。 一、对称加密算法 对称加密算法,又被称为私...

















